Luther Hess
![A portrait of Luther Hess from the early 1900s. Photo from the University of Alaska Fairbanks Archives](/uajourney/notable-people/fairbanks/luther-hess/Luther.jpg)
He served nine sessions of the Alaska Territorial Legislature as a Democrat and was speaker of the House in 1917 and president of the Senate in 1931 and 1935. Hess was the chairman of the divisional Selective Service Board in World War I and directed the Alaska Rural Rehabilitation Corp. for six years. He died in 1954.
